Maps
The map collection of the library consists of local maps for the town of Abington, Rockland, and Whitman— illustrating the history and development of these towns. Highlights include,
- Maps of Abington dated 1830 (James Bates), 1848 (E. Whiting), 1896 (Elbridge Payn)
- A hand drawn map drawn created in the late 19th century of the reconstruction of the Timothy Hatherly grant of 1654
- Birds-eye view maps of Abington, Rockland and South Abington (Whitman) from the late 1800s
- 1874 Atlas of Abington and Rockland
- 1903 Atlas of Plymouth County
- The larger WPA maps of Mount Vernon, St. Patrick's, and Colebrook cemeteries in Abington, Rockland and Whitman, identifying the locations of veterans graves up to, and including, those who served in WW I
